Max Fashion celebrated 20 years in India with a high-energy showcase at Lakmé Fashion Week, turning the runway into a vibrant expression of contemporary youth style. The presentation moved beyond a traditional show, offering a dynamic snapshot of how young India dresses—experimental, confident and individualistic.
The showcase featured Siddhant Chaturvedi, Alaya F and Kalki Koechlin, each bringing distinct energy to the runway. Siddhant opened the show with an electrifying presence, while Alaya carried forward the urban narrative with a bold and playful attitude. Kalki closed as showstopper, adding a layer of elegance and individuality to the presentation.
Titled “Unserious Everything,” the collection explored three key style directions—Urban, Sports Core and Core Casual. From breezy summer prints and relaxed silhouettes to athleisure-inspired fits and refined everyday wear, the lineup reflected a versatile and expressive approach to modern fashion.
Beyond the runway, Max hosted an immersive brand experience zone throughout the event, allowing industry insiders to engage closely with the collection. “Completing 20 years in India is a special milestone,” said CEO Sumit Chandna, noting that the brand has grown alongside a generation defined by confidence, individuality and a sense of fun.
